      Meaning of the first name Rosselin

      Origin

      French

      Meaning

      Rose-like or Resembling A Rose

      Variations

      Josselin, Roselina, Roselind
      The name Rosselin is derived from the French word for rose, incorporating the suffix -lin, which conveys a sense of resemblance or similarity. Thus, the name translates to rose-like or resembling a rose. This connotation imbues it with a sense of beauty, delicacy, and refinement, traits often associated with the flower itself. As a feminine name, Rosselin embodies elegance and charm, making it appealing for those who appreciate nature's aesthetic qualities.

      Historically, names associated with flowers and botanical elements were popular in many cultures, particularly in France. The use of Rosselin can be traced back to medieval times when floral symbolism was prevalent in literature and art. The specific application of Rosselin within historical documents and genealogy suggests it was occasionally bestowed upon daughters in families seeking to express beauty and affection. As with many names, variations in spelling and pronunciation occurred, leading to its unique place within the lexicon of French names.

      In contemporary times, Rosselin is relatively uncommon but has seen a resurgence as parents seek unique and beautiful names for their children. Although not widely used, it appeals to those with an interest in French heritage or nature-inspired names. The name's rarity lends it an air of exclusivity, making it an attractive option for modern families aiming to stand out while still embracing timeless elegance. In addition, it finds occurrences in literature, art, and even as part of modern branding, capturing the essence of beauty it signifies.
